The Different Types of Coverage in Big Rig Insurance

Big rig insurance offers various types of coverage to address the specific needs of trucking businesses. These include liability coverage, physical damage coverage, cargo insurance, non-trucking liability insurance, and more.

Liability coverage protects against bodily injury and property damage caused by your truck, while physical damage coverage covers damages to your own truck. Cargo insurance safeguards the goods you transport, while non-trucking liability insurance provides coverage for accidents that occur when your truck is not under dispatch.

Understanding these different coverage options is essential in customizing an insurance policy that meets your specific requirements.

Factors That Affect Big Rig Insurance Rates: What Truckers Need to Know

Several factors influence the rates you pay for big rig insurance. Insurance providers consider factors such as driving records, types of trucks, cargo carried, coverage limits, and the overall risk associated with your trucking operations.

A clean driving record, experienced drivers, and adherence to safety regulations can help lower insurance premiums. Additionally, the type of cargo you transport, the distances covered, and the value of your assets can impact insurance rates.
